Club career

Razzaq was part of Al-Minaa club and
captain Captain is a title, an appellative for the commanding officer of a military unit; the supreme leader of a navy ship, merchant ship, aeroplane, spacecraft, or other vessel; or the commander of a port, fire or police department, election precinct, e ...
when the team won the Iraqi league title for the first time in its history in 1977–78 season.


International career

On October 26, 1970, Abdul Razzaq made his first international cap and goal with Iraq national football team against Yugoslav Club RNK Split at Sarajevo in a friendly match.


1972 World Military Cup

Abdul Razzaq was instrumental in Iraq winning the 1972 World Military Cup title for the first time in his history. He scored 2 goals in the tournament including the equalizer against Turkey 2–2 and Italy 1–1 as well as an assist, and positive attacking play made him one of the stars of the tournament.
